It also has a slightly less than average population density. The people living in ZIP code 32832 are primarily white. WebOrlando is the county seat of Orange County. As of 2013, its population was 255,483. City government See also: Mayor-council government. The city of Orlando uses a strong mayor and city council system. In this form of municipal government, the city council serves as the city's primary legislative body and the mayor serves as the city's chief ...

Orlando is a city located in the county of Orange in the U.S. state of Florida. Its population at the 2010 census was 238,300 and a population density of 79 people per km². After 10 years in 2024 city had an estimated population of 289,457 inhabitants.. The city was created 147 years ago in 1875. church site crosswordWebOrlando is a city in the U.S. state of Florida and is the county seat of Orange County.
